Local Broadcast Channels Available in Kenosha, WI

Kenosha, Wisconsin, benefits from access to several free, over-the-air (OTA) broadcast television channels. These channels deliver local news, network programming, and emergency information directly to homes equipped with an antenna. Signal strength can vary depending on location and antenna quality.

Key channels typically available include TMJ4 (Milwaukee), an NBC affiliate, providing local news coverage for Kenosha County and surrounding areas. Other accessible networks often include CBS, ABC, and FOX affiliates broadcasting from Milwaukee and Chicago. These stations offer national programming alongside local news and weather.

PBS stations are also accessible, offering educational programming, documentaries, and children’s shows. The availability of specific channels depends on antenna placement and reception conditions. Digital TV tuners are essential for receiving these signals in high definition.

Checking TV listings for Racine, WI, can also reveal channels receivable in Kenosha, given their proximity. Resources detailing antenna placement and signal maps can help optimize reception. OTA TV provides a cost-effective alternative to cable and streaming services.

Troubleshooting TV Signal Issues in Kenosha

Experiencing TV signal problems in Kenosha? Several factors can disrupt your viewing experience. For over-the-air broadcasts, antenna placement is crucial. Ensure it’s positioned for optimal reception, potentially requiring adjustments based on weather conditions.

If you subscribe to Spectrum, check all cable connections to ensure they are secure. A loose connection is a common cause of signal loss. Restarting your cable box can often resolve temporary glitches.

Interference from other electronic devices can also impact signal quality. Try moving devices away from your TV and antenna. Weather, particularly storms, can temporarily disrupt signals, so patience is sometimes key.

If problems persist, consult Spectrum’s support resources or consider a professional TV signal technician. They can diagnose more complex issues, such as antenna alignment or cable line problems.
